Risks
1. Overstretch of financial resources: Acquisition strategies require a significant investment in terms of financial resources. It could lead to overstretch and a lack of liquidity in the company if they continue to acquire companies and fail to monetize their investments.

2. Lack of synergy between acquired companies: When companies are merged or acquired they might not share the same goals or strategies, leading to potential conflicts and disagreements. This could result in a lack of synergy and lowered efficiency in the newly formed company.

3. Cultural incompatibilities between the two entities: Merging companies also brings together different working environments and culture. This could lead to cultural incompatibilities and conflicts between the employees of the two organizations, affecting morale and productivity.

4. Uncertainty about future performance: Acquiring companies is a risky decision, and there is always uncertainty about whether or not the investments made into the new entity will pay off. If it fails, this could lead to financial losses for Stanley Black Decker.
